Job Description

The projects that an Associate Project Manager / Senior Environmental Scientist works on will include low to high complexity, multi-media, multi-contaminant remediations.

The Associate Project Manager / Senior Environmental Scientist is responsible for planning and implementing field activities, evaluating laboratory data and measurements collected during field work and preparing technical documents under the direction of a Project Manager / LSRP.

These duties are performed individually or as part of a team. In a team setting, the Associate Project Manager / Senior Environmental Scientist is responsible for directing these activities.

They are responsible for establishing and adhering to project goals, timeframes and budgets. Their responsibilities include the training of junior staff.

The Associate Project Manager / Senior Environmental Scientist will also communicate with clients and provide support to Project Managers / LSRPs in technical meetings NJDEP.

This role may involve exposure to wet or humid conditions in hot climates, requiring work in elevated areas with fall protection equipment.

Expect environments that might be noisy, needing hearing protection, and at times, requiring high levels of personal protective equipment.

A complete physical examination by an occupational physician will be conducted to ensure the ability to wear negative pressure air purifying respirators and impermeable protective suits as needed for the role.

Qualifications

4-year college degree in geology, biology, environmental science or similar science degree and 6+ years of experience in complex, multi-media investigation and remediation with an environmental consulting firm in NJ;

a master’s degree in one of the above listed fields is a plus

  • Well versed in NJDEP’s Technical Guidance Documents and Technical Requirements for Site Remediation
  • Experienced with due diligence requirements and commercial and industrial property transactional requirements
  • Self-starter with strong organizational skills and attention to detail
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ills
  • Experience communicating with project stakeholders including clients and regulators
  • Experience in leading teams and training and mentoring junior staff
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office, specifically Word and Excel
  • Flexible to work outside of normal business hours as required
  • 40-hr OSHA training
  • Valid driver’s license and good driving record

Preferred Qualifications

Professional licenses (NJ Subsurface Evaluator / UST Closure License / LSRP) are desirable
